An RC API is a programmatic service that takes a vehicle identifier such as a registration number or VIN and returns structured vehicle registration information. Typically, this includes registration details, vehicle registration information, make and model, year of manufacture, and encumbrance or pledge status. Advanced APIs also provide insurance validity, fitness expiry, or even stolen/loss indicators.
Because the results are structured and machine-readable, they can be plugged directly into underwriting systems, decision engines, or compliance dashboards, making the entire verification process faster and more reliable.
The workflow is simple. When a customer applies for a loan or insurance quote, their registration number is collected. The system calls the RC API, which normalizes the input, and returns structured JSON within second.
The fintech platform then applies its rules: straightforward cases are approved automatically, suspicious ones are flagged for review, and doubtful cases are routed for manual checks. Every API response comes with timestamps and request IDs, ensuring a complete and auditable trail.

Not all RC APIs are equal. The best solutions provide fresh, complete coverage and include advanced checks such as confidence scores for registration verification matches, hypothecation details, and RC status updates. Smart fintechs adopt a tiered approach: high-confidence cases are approved instantly, mid-confidence cases may require supporting documents, and low-confidence cases are routed for manual review. This method ensures genuine customers are not rejected unnecessarily while maintaining strict risk control.
Integrating RC APIs is straightforward but requires planning. For real-time onboarding, synchronous queries are ideal, while batch queries work better for portfolio reviews. Platforms should cache short-term results, implement retry mechanisms, and map vendor errors into user-friendly messages.
Monitoring latency, review rates, and confidence scores provides valuable insight, while strong encryption and masking ensure compliance with information protection laws. With these practices in place, RC APIs can be deployed securely and at scale.
